How to Make Espresso Machine Coffee

breville-bijou-espresso-machine-automatic-and-manual-espresso-cappuccino-latte-maker-15-bar-pump-steam-wand-silver-vcf149-8338.jpgAn espresso machine can make a delicious cup of coffee, but it requires some additional setup and maintenance than a traditional drip coffee maker. It also requires you to grind and grind your own beans.

Pressure is the most important factor in making espresso. The way espresso machines work is that an heating vessel heats water to the right temperature, then it forces it out of the spouts, and then through the grounds.

Temperature

Espresso is produced by forcing hot water, under pressure, through finely ground coffee beans. The temperature of water is vital to the final shot. Insufficient temperatures can result in the under extraction of essential flavor compounds. The high temperatures cause excessive extraction, which can cause a bitter or burnt taste.

The ideal temperature range for espresso is 195-205degF. This temperature can be achieved by using a group head designed to maintain the stability of temperature and maintain a constant temperature throughout the brewing process. The most popular type of group head is the E61 which offers the stability of temperature and pre-infusion capability, as well as lever control.

It is essential to consider the temperature when you adjust your italian espresso machines machine for different roasts or brew ratios. This will impact the extraction yield as well as the crema. The ideal temperature will depend on the particular roast and beans however the general rule is that lighter roasts and greater brew ratios require higher temperatures than darker roasts and lower ratios of brew. Additionally, a high thermocouple is crucial for maintaining a consistent temperature.

Pressure

During the brewing process espresso machine coffee is pressure-pushed through finely ground and tamped grounds. This triggers chemical reactions which extract flavors oils, flavors and other soluble components from the beans. The resulting drink is usually more flavorful and richer than regular coffee.

The ideal espresso machine's pressure is nine bars of pressure, which is equal to the atmospheric pressure at sea level. The soluble compounds in the espresso bean can be best extracted at this pressure.

However certain espresso machines advertise 15 or 20 bars of pressure. These machines could reach these pressure levels, but they might not maintain them throughout the extraction.

Water

Water is the most important ingredient in a delicious cup of espresso. The correct water will allow your beans to reach their full potential. Using the wrong water could cause issues such as blocked pipes or even damage your expensive espresso machine.

The best choice is a natural spring water that is high in minerals that will ensure the best espresso extraction. This water will enhance the taste of your espresso without chalky mineral traces that are found in tap water or bottled waters. This is an excellent alternative to reverse osmosis. This process can be too filtered and cause problems with flavor.

You should not use a water filtering system that removes the mineral content of the water you drink. This could cause taste and extraction problems. A good solution is to buy a water test kit that will tell you your local average water hardness. This can then be used to find an filtration system that can provide the right specifications for the water in your espresso machine.

Beans

The majority of coffee drinkers tend to be very involved in the process of making espresso. They are obsessed with a variety of factors, such as temperature, water pressure, and viscosity. If one variable is not in order the whole shot may taste bad.

The beans used are the most important factor when it comes down to espresso. People generally believe that only certain kinds of beans are suitable to be used in espresso. While certain beans are suited for certain purposes however, any bean that has been roasted can be used for espresso. The main difference between espresso beans and regular coffee beans is that espresso beans are roasted more, tipycally past the second crack, which gives them a darker appearance and makes them more soluble in water.

Medium or dark roast beans are ideal for espresso because they give espresso shots a richness and boldness. Light roasted beans can also be used to create great espresso, particularly if they are pre-ground to make it easier to use an espresso maker.

The steam wand must be cleaned prior to making use of it for the first time each day (or after every cup of espresso) to eliminate any condensed water. This process will take only 30 seconds, but it's essential to keep your machine running smoothly. Inability to purge could result in an unpleasant taste or the build-up of bacteria that may alter the taste and smell of your drinks. It's not difficult to do and should form part of your regular maintenance schedule.
